EuroScience.Net
is a European forum for science and writers.
As an open
source network, science writers all over Europe and beyond are welcome
to contribute to these pages.
We have
the following features in focus:
- providing news updates and summaries of the European media's science
coverage -- our newsletter
- debates on relevant hot topics including invited papers by scientists
and writers
- networking between European science writers, bridging the (language)
borders
- web catalogue on science writer's resources
Further
ideas:
- detailled maps of the European research area
- providing updates and summaries on the European industry's and institution's
research activities
- coverage
of the PR and lobbying scenes
- continuing
training for science writers and scientists
- contributors may present their work, portfolio and interest on dedicated
pages of the website
Contributions
are possible by journalists, scientists and the general public.
